Mahindra Thar 5 Door: Expected Price, Powertrain and Launch Timeline

The three-door iteration of Mahindra’s second-generation Thar has recently exceeded the 1 lakh production-unit mark. And now, the carmaker is gearing up to introduce a more practical & family-oriented 5-door version of the Thar.

Although official details on the 5-door Mahindra Thar are scarce at the moment, we have some vital information about the vehicle thanks to numerous leaks and spy pictures: –

Design and Dimensions

  • The new ladder-on-frame chassis will be borrowed from the new Scropio N, which is quite stiff compared to the existing Thar platform; thus, it will enhance the handling and ride quality, especially on highways.
  • Save for the longer wheelbase (nearly 300mm), the exteriors of the 5-door Thar are expected to be similar to its 3-door counterpart.
  • It will retain its iconic boxy silhouette with key bits like seven slat grille, round headlamps, flared wheel arches with chunky body cladding, and a tailgate-mounted spare wheel.
  • The SUV is expected to receive new pair of alloy wheels.
  • It is also expected to get Scorpio N’s Penta-link rear suspension for added stability.

Interior, Seating Options and Features

  • The longer version of India’s highest-selling lifestyle off-roader will definitely get more creature comforts than its 3-door iteration to make it a more practical model for everyday usage.
  • We expect the 5-door Mahindra Thar to feature up to six airbags, AdrenoX powered new infotainment system with wireless Apple Carplay and Android Auto, connected car technology, a rear armrest, rear AC vents, multiple driving modes, and front & rear parking cameras over its existing 3-door model.
  • The Thar 5-door will have individual rear seats, just like its 3-door counterpart. Additionally, Mahindra could offer a rear bench seat as an option.

Engine Options

  • Going by the reports, the longer wheelbase Thar will carry over the 2.0-litre turbo-petrol and 2.2-litre diesel engines from the Thar 3-door, paired to both manual and automatic gearboxes. 
  • In an elongated avatar, the Thar is expected to get the 4×2 rear-wheel drive system (RWD) as standard.
  • The 4×4 drivetrain is likely to be limited to select variants only.

Expected Launch

We expect Mahindra to launch the 5-door Thar by the year-end.
